Montreux Lakeside Promenade Guide

Stroll Along the Swiss Riviera: Montreux Lakeside Promenade Guide

Indulge in the beauty and tranquility of the Montreux Lakeside Promenade, a picturesque pathway stretching along the shores of Lake Geneva. This iconic promenade offers stunning views of the lake, the Alps, and the charming town of Montreux. It's a perfect place for a leisurely stroll, a relaxing bike ride, or simply soaking up the atmosphere of the Swiss Riviera. Montreux has long been a popular destination for artists, writers, and musicians, drawn to its mild climate and stunning scenery. The promenade itself has witnessed countless historical events and cultural moments. The statue of Freddie Mercury, a tribute to the legendary Queen frontman who lived in Montreux, stands as a testament to the town's musical heritage. The promenade is also lined with beautiful Belle Époque architecture, reflecting the town's golden age as a resort destination. The Montreux Lakeside Promenade offers a variety of activities for visitors. Take a leisurely walk or bike ride along the paved path, enjoying the stunning views. Stop at one of the many cafes or restaurants along the promenade to savor local cuisine and enjoy the atmosphere. Visit the Freddie Mercury statue and pay tribute to the iconic musician. Explore the nearby Chillon Castle, a medieval fortress steeped in history. Montreux is known for its wine production. Consider a wine tasting tour in the surrounding Lavaux vineyards, a UNESCO World Heritage site.

Transportation

Montreux is easily accessible by train. The Montreux train station is located close to the lakeside promenade. Local buses also run along the promenade and connect Montreux with neighboring towns. For example, bus line 201 runs along the lake from Villeneuve to Vevey, stopping at various points in Montreux.
